Rheom Materials on Energy Tech Startups

Plastic doesn’t have to be the villain of the story anymore—Rheom Materials is flipping the script. From brewing kombucha to brewing up a whole new way of thinking about sustainable plastics, they’re proving that bio-based, biodegradable materials can hold their own against petrochemical giants. In this chat, you’ll hear about the wild ride from Zimri T. Hinshaw’s beginnings to Rheom’s breakthrough materials that work with existing manufacturing setups, why Houston’s energy hub is a hot spot for climate tech, and what it takes to scale a startup that’s shaking up an industry. If you’ve ever wondered how innovation meets practicality in the fight against plastic waste, this one’s for you.
